Understanding the difference between analogy and allegory can make your writing clearer and more powerful. Both are used to explain ideas, but they work in different ways and serve different purposes. Knowing when to use each one helps you communicate more effectively in essays, stories, and everyday conversations.
Comparison Overview
Analogy and allegory are both tools used to explain or represent ideas. An analogy compares two things to highlight similarities, often to clarify a concept. An allegory, on the other hand, is a full narrative where characters and events symbolize deeper meanings, often moral, social, or political.
Definition of Analogy
An analogy is a comparison between two different things to explain or clarify an idea. It helps make complex or unfamiliar concepts easier to understand by relating them to something known.
For example, saying “the brain is like a computer” is an analogy because it compares two different things to explain how the brain works.
Definition of Allegory
An allegory is a story, poem, or narrative in which characters, events, and settings represent abstract ideas or moral qualities. The entire story carries a deeper meaning beyond the surface.
For example, a story where animals represent human behaviors or political systems is an allegory.
Main Differences Between Analogy and Allegory
The key difference lies in scope and purpose. An analogy is usually short and direct, focusing on explaining one idea by comparing it to another. It is often used in teaching, explanations, and arguments.
An allegory is extended and symbolic. It tells a complete story where every element represents something deeper. It is commonly used in literature to convey moral or philosophical messages.
In simple terms, analogy explains, while allegory represents.
Grammar Guide
How each term is used in sentences
Analogy is used as a noun and often follows phrases like “an analogy between” or “an analogy for.”
Example: This example is an analogy for how teamwork works.
Allegory is also a noun and is used to describe a type of story or narrative.
Example: The novel is an allegory about freedom and control.
Common mistakes learners make
Many learners confuse analogy with metaphor or allegory. They may call a simple comparison an allegory, even when it is just a short explanation.
Another common mistake is thinking allegory is just a symbol, while in reality, it is a complete symbolic narrative.
Simple rules to remember
Use analogy when you are explaining something by comparing it to something else.
Use allegory when you are telling a story with a deeper hidden meaning.
Quick tips for writing and speaking
Keep analogies short and clear.
Use allegories when you want to deliver a message through storytelling.
Avoid overcomplicating analogies with too many details.
Make sure allegories maintain consistent symbolism throughout the narrative.
When to Use Each One
Use analogy when teaching, explaining ideas, simplifying complex topics, or making arguments more relatable.
Use allegory when writing stories, literature, or speeches that aim to communicate deeper meanings, moral lessons, or social commentary.
When NOT to Use Each One
Do not use analogy when you need a detailed narrative or symbolic story.
Do not use allegory when you only need a quick comparison or explanation.
Avoid using allegory in technical writing where clarity and directness are more important than symbolism.
Avoid using analogy if it confuses rather than clarifies the idea.
Which One to Use (Decision Guide)
If your goal is to explain something quickly and clearly, choose analogy.
If your goal is to tell a story that represents deeper meanings or ideas, choose allegory.
If it is a short comparison, it is an analogy. If it is a full symbolic story, it is an allegory.
Real-World Practical Examples
Analogy Examples
Learning a language is like building a muscle; it takes practice and consistency.
A teacher said the atom is like a solar system to explain its structure.
Managing money is like maintaining a garden; you must care for it regularly.
A company described its workflow as a well-oiled machine.
The internet is like a library full of information.
Allegory Examples
A story about a journey through a dark forest representing life struggles.
A novel where animals act like humans to show political systems.
A tale about a broken bridge symbolizing lost trust.
A story of a rising sun representing hope and new beginnings.
A narrative about a locked door representing missed opportunities.
Self-Assessment (Fill in the Blanks)
- I will use ______ when explaining a concept by comparison. The correct word is ______ because it clarifies ideas.
- I will use ______ when writing a symbolic story. The correct word is ______ because it represents deeper meaning.
- I will use ______ for quick explanations. The correct word is ______ because it is short and direct.
- I will use ______ for storytelling with hidden messages. The correct word is ______ because it is narrative-based.
- I will use ______ in teaching complex topics. The correct word is ______ because it simplifies ideas.
- I will use ______ in literature with symbolism. The correct word is ______ because it uses characters to represent ideas.
- I will use ______ when comparing two things. The correct word is ______ because it highlights similarities.
- I will use ______ when writing a moral story. The correct word is ______ because it conveys lessons.
- I will use ______ in explanations, not stories. The correct word is ______ because it is not narrative.
- I will use ______ when characters represent ideas. The correct word is ______ because it is symbolic.
- I will use ______ to explain science concepts. The correct word is ______ because it simplifies understanding.
- I will use ______ in fictional storytelling. The correct word is ______ because it carries deeper meaning.
- I will use ______ for short comparisons. The correct word is ______ because it is concise.
- I will use ______ when writing about social issues through stories. The correct word is ______ because it represents ideas.
- I will use ______ to make arguments clearer. The correct word is ______ because it explains effectively.
- I will use ______ when every part of a story has symbolic meaning. The correct word is ______ because it is layered.
- I will use ______ in classroom explanations. The correct word is ______ because it helps understanding.
- I will use ______ when writing a philosophical story. The correct word is ______ because it conveys deeper truths.
- I will use ______ to compare familiar and unfamiliar ideas. The correct word is ______ because it connects concepts.
- I will use ______ when meaning is hidden beneath the story. The correct word is ______ because it is symbolic.
Answers
- analogy, analogy
- allegory, allegory
- analogy, analogy
- allegory, allegory
- analogy, analogy
- allegory, allegory
- analogy, analogy
- allegory, allegory
- analogy, analogy
- allegory, allegory
- analogy, analogy
- allegory, allegory
- analogy, analogy
- allegory, allegory
- analogy, analogy
- allegory, allegory
- analogy, analogy
- allegory, allegory
- analogy, analogy
- allegory, allegory
Conclusion About Analogy Vs Allegory
Analogy and allegory are powerful tools in language, but they serve very different purposes. An analogy helps simplify complex ideas by comparing them to something familiar, making learning easier and communication clearer. Allegory, on the other hand, goes deeper by building entire stories that represent hidden meanings, often reflecting moral, social, or political ideas. Understanding the difference between them strengthens both writing and comprehension skills. Whether you are studying literature, improving writing, or just trying to express ideas more effectively, knowing when to use analogy or allegory makes your communication more precise, engaging, and impactful in everyday life.
FAQs
What is the main difference between analogy and allegory
An analogy is a short comparison used to explain an idea clearly, while an allegory is a complete story where characters and events represent deeper meanings. Analogy focuses on explanation, whereas allegory focuses on symbolism and storytelling with hidden moral, social, or philosophical messages throughout the narrative.
Is analogy the same as metaphor
No, analogy is not the same as a metaphor. An analogy explains relationships using comparisons, often in detail, while a metaphor directly states that one thing is another. Both are figures of speech, but analogy is more explanatory, whereas metaphor is more poetic and symbolic in nature.
Can an allegory contain analogies
Yes, an allegory can contain analogies within it. Since allegories are extended symbolic stories, they often use comparisons and illustrative examples to support their deeper meaning. However, the overall structure of an allegory is narrative, while analogies are usually brief and used for clarification.
Where is analogy commonly used
Analogy is commonly used in education, science, and everyday communication. Teachers use it to explain difficult topics, writers use it to clarify ideas, and speakers use it to make arguments easier to understand. It helps connect unfamiliar concepts with familiar experiences for better understanding.
What is a famous example of allegory
A well-known example of allegory is a story where animals represent human society and political behavior. Such stories use characters and events to symbolize real-world issues, making them powerful tools for criticism, moral teaching, and reflection on human nature and social systems.
Why is analogy important in learning
Analogy is important in learning because it simplifies complex ideas by linking them to familiar ones. This helps students understand difficult subjects more easily, improves memory retention, and makes abstract concepts more relatable. It is widely used in teaching science, math, and language skills.
How do you identify an allegory in a story
You can identify an allegory by looking for hidden meanings behind characters, events, or settings. If everything in the story seems to represent something beyond its literal meaning, it is likely an allegory. The entire narrative usually carries a deeper moral or symbolic message.
Can analogy be used in writing essays
Yes, analogy is often used in essays to explain complex ideas more clearly. It helps writers make arguments stronger by connecting unfamiliar concepts with familiar examples. This improves readability and makes the essay more engaging and easier for readers to understand.
Is allegory only used in literature
No, allegory is not only used in literature. It can also appear in films, speeches, art, and even political commentary. Anytime a story or representation carries deeper symbolic meaning beyond its surface, it can be considered an allegory in any creative or expressive medium.
Which is easier to understand, analogy or allegory
Analogy is generally easier to understand because it provides direct comparisons to explain ideas. Allegory can be more complex since it involves interpreting hidden meanings within a full story. Beginners usually find analogies simpler, while allegories require deeper thinking and interpretation skills.

Sarah Mitchell is an experienced writer and grammar teacher with over 10 years of expertise in English language education. She helps learners improve their grammar, writing, and communication skills through clear explanations and practical examples. Sarah creates learner-friendly content focused on real-life English, making language learning simple, effective, and confidence-building.